KPR Mill net profit, sales rise on strong demand

Our Bureau

Coimbatore, Nov. 3

Coimbatore-based KPR Mill Ltd has posted net sales of Rs 139.19 crore in the quarter ended September 30, 2007, up by 12.7 per cent, compared with Rs 123.49 crore in the same quarter of last year.

The company attributed this improvement to the strong domestic demand for yarn and fabric and the rising share of the apparel sales. As a major portion of the exports was destined for Europe, the company could remain insulated from the appreciation of the rupee.

The profit before tax was higher at Rs 26.74 crore (Rs 21.14 crore) and the net profit rose 33.6 per cent to Rs 20.62 crore (Rs 15.43 crore). The EPS for the quarter was Rs 5.98 (Rs 4.86).

The board of directors approved an interim dividend of 20 per cent for the current financial year.

The EBIDTA rose 22.1 per cent to Rs 44.3 crore (Rs 36.31 crore) and the margin was at a healthy 31.9 per cent.
